    I am not at this point yet but look at point 7 here:
    http://www.consumeractiongroup.co.uk...tructions.html

    seems that all is well

    "The bank will now either....
    A) Ignore the claim completely - they can claim incompetence as the reason for not Acknowledging or defending and you win by 'default' after 14 days. You will need to apply for a judgment which you should do as soon as the time limit has expired.
    If they get a defence in before you apply for the judgment, then they gain the right to proceed into court if they want."
